II. Historic Evolution of Advertising

A. Early Forms of Advertising

Advertising, in different forms, has actually been an essential part of human history because ancient times. Early civilizations utilized simple methods to promote products and services, leveraging basic interaction strategies to reach potential customers. Some early kinds of advertising include:

  • Pictorial Signage: In ancient markets, traders utilized pictorial indications and signs to identify their shops and show the items they used. These visual cues worked as an early kind of branding and assisted illiterate people recognize organizations.
  • Town Criers: In middle ages Europe, town criers played a crucial function in distributing information and advertising events. They would publicly reveal news, proclamations, and spot announcements, functioning as human "loudspeakers" for companies and authorities.
  • Handbills and Posters: In the 17th and 18th centuries, printed handbills and posters ended up being popular advertising tools. These marketing materials were plastered on walls, trees, and other public areas to notify the local neighborhood about products, services, and occasions.

B. The Birth of Modern Advertising

The Industrial Revolution in the 19th century produced significant modifications to the advertising landscape. Developments in innovation and mass production, paired with the development of urban centers, developed new opportunities for businesses to reach larger audiences. Key turning points in the birth of contemporary advertising include:

  • Newspapers and Magazines: With the increase of industrialization and the printing press, papers and publications emerged as popular advertising platforms. Organizations began putting paid ads in publications, targeting specific demographics based upon readership.
  • Branding and Logos: As competition increased, organizations acknowledged the need for differentiation. They started adopting logo designs and mottos to develop brand name identities that customers might recognize and trust.
  • Advertising Agencies: In the late 19th century, the first ad agency were established, marking a shift from private organizations managing their promos to customized firms using advertising services. These agencies brought a more strategic and imaginative technique to advertising.

B. Broadcast Advertising

Broadcast advertising involves reaching a large audience through audio or visual media channels. This type of advertising is prevalent in both standard and digital formats.

Television Commercials

Tv commercials have actually been a staple of advertising because the advent of television itself. They offer a dynamic way to capture the attention of audiences utilizing visuals, audio, and storytelling. Tv commercials can range from short 15-second areas to longer formats, depending on the budget plan and time slots purchased.

Tv advertising enables services to take advantage of popular TV programs, events, or sports broadcasts, enabling them to reach an enormous and varied audience. With the increase of streaming platforms and on-demand services, marketers have adjusted their techniques to reach audiences who take in material through alternative methods.

Radio Ads

Radio advertising stays a valuable choice for companies to engage with audiences while they are on the go. These advertisements take advantage of the power of audio to communicate messages and develop brand name awareness. Radio spots can be tailored to particular time slots or radio stations that line up with the target audience's interests.

Despite the visual constraints, radio ads can be extremely efficient in building a brand name's sonic identity and establishing a strong connection with listeners through catchy jingles or remarkable taglines.

Online Search Engine Marketing (SEM)

Search Engine Marketing (SEM) is a kind of paid advertising that aims to increase a website's presence on search engine results pages (SERPs). It involves bidding on particular keywords pertinent to business, and when users search for those keywords, the ads appear on top or bottom of the search results page. SEM can be highly reliable as it targets users actively searching for product and services related to the advertiser's offerings. Google Ads (previously known as Google AdWords) is the most popular platform for SEM, but other search engines like Bing also use similar advertising chances.
